数据库 · 17 10 月, 2024

ORA-06762: TLI 驅動程序:讀取有序釋放時出錯 ORACLE報錯故障修復遠程處理

ORA-06762: TLI 驅動程序:讀取有序釋放時出錯 ORACLE報錯故障修復遠程處理

在使用 Oracle 數據庫的過程中,使用者可能會遇到各種錯誤代碼,其中之一便是 ORA-06762。這個錯誤通常與 TLI(Transport Layer Interface)驅動程序有關,並且在讀取有序釋放時出現問題。本文將深入探討這個錯誤的成因、影響以及可能的解決方案。

ORA-06762 錯誤的成因

ORA-06762 錯誤通常發生在 Oracle 數據庫的客戶端與伺服器之間的通信過程中。這可能是由於以下幾個原因造成的:

  • 網絡問題:如果客戶端與伺服器之間的網絡連接不穩定,可能會導致數據包丟失或延遲,從而引發此錯誤。
  • 配置錯誤:不正確的 TNS 配置或環境變量設置也可能導致此錯誤。
  • 版本不兼容:客戶端和伺服器之間的 Oracle 版本不一致,可能會導致通信問題。
  • 資源限制:伺服器資源不足(如內存或處理器)也可能影響數據的讀取和釋放。

錯誤的影響

當出現 ORA-06762 錯誤時,使用者將無法正常訪問數據庫,這可能會對業務運作造成影響。特別是在高可用性和即時數據訪問至關重要的環境中,這種錯誤可能導致業務中斷,影響用戶體驗。

故障排除步驟

為了解決 ORA-06762 錯誤,使用者可以按照以下步驟進行故障排除:

1. 檢查網絡連接

首先,確保客戶端和伺服器之間的網絡連接正常。可以使用 ping 命令檢查連接狀態:

ping 

2. 檢查 TNS 配置

檢查 tnsnames.ora 文件中的配置,確保所有參數正確無誤。特別是 HOSTPORT 的設置。

3. 確認版本兼容性

檢查客戶端和伺服器的 Oracle 版本,確保它們之間的兼容性。可以通過以下 SQL 查詢來檢查版本:

SELECT * FROM v$version;

4. 檢查資源使用情況

使用系統監控工具檢查伺服器的資源使用情況,確保內存和處理器不過載。

進一步的解決方案

如果以上步驟無法解決問題,建議考慮以下進一步的解決方案:

  • 重啟服務:重啟 Oracle 數據庫服務可能會解決暫時的通信問題。
  • 更新驅動程序:確保使用最新版本的 TLI 驅動程序,以獲得最佳性能和兼容性。
  • 聯繫技術支持:如果問題仍然存在,建議聯繫 Oracle 的技術支持以獲取專業幫助。

總結

在使用 Oracle 數據庫時,ORA-06762 錯誤可能會影響數據的正常訪問。通過檢查網絡連接、配置文件、版本兼容性及資源使用情況,使用者可以有效地排除故障。如果您需要穩定的數據庫環境,考慮使用 香港VPS 服務,以確保高效的數據處理和可靠的連接。